Foreign Language Resources for Teachers

General

Internet Activities for Foreign Language Classes: Contains online lesson plans and student worksheets for using foreign language Web sites in high school German, French, Japanese, Spanish, Italian, Philipino, Latin, and ESL/EFL classes. Each worksheet presents students with questions, activities, and corresponding Web sites students must access to complete the assignment. Worksheets can be printed out and used by the whole class or individuals for homework.

Resources and Lesson Plans for World Languages: This site contains resources for teaching and learning about American Sign Language, Arabic, Chinese, French, German, Greek, Hmong. Italian, Japanese, Korean, Latin, Native Languages, Norwegian, Polish, Russian, Spanish, Swahili, and Swedish as well as providing numerous links to cultural and historical resources.

Advanced Placement Central: (9-12) Provided by the College Board Online, features tips for teachers and students, information about AP classes and exams. And related Web sites for all AP subjects, including French, German, Spanish, and Latin.

American Council on the Teaching of Foreign Languages: The professional association that represents teachers of all languages at al educational levels. The ACTFL site contains information on a variety of topics, including professional development programs, proficiency testing publications, and job opportunities.


French

Civilization française: Developed by Marie Ponterio, consists of online teaching modules, which include original images, audiocues, and digital videos. The modules are based on a wide range of topics such as cuisine, culture, social change, school, economy, Europe, holidays, family life, housing, history, religion, social security, symbols, transportation, and vacation.

Resources for Students and Teachers of French as a Second Language: This site is provided by the University of Ottawa, Canada. It features exercises and resources for teachers; French in Canada, outside Quebec, in Quebec, and in France; Francophonie in the world; news and discussion groups; and miscellaneous links.

Tennessee Bob's Famous French Links: Billed as a 10,000-link super site, provides useful resources for teachers and learners of French. Topics include Art and Special Image Exhibits; Literature and Music; Newspapers, Magazines, and Newsgroups; and Audiovisual (radio/TV).


Latin

American Classical League: Includes teachers of Latin, Greek, and Classics on elementary, secondary, and college levels. The ACL Web site contains information on teaching materials, scholarships, and teacher placement.

Latin Page (Salvete Ad Paginam Latinam): Provides general classroom resources designed primarily for the Latin Teacher in Grades 7-12.

Latinteach Classroom Ideas and Projects: Features some of the best ideas and projects from the Latinteach Mailing List for teachers of Latin at all levels.


Spanish

Hot Internet Sites en Español: An internet hotlist of Spanish resources created by Beth Bustamante and Pacific Bell Education First and appropriate for Grades K-community college. Teachers will find resources for students who are native speakers as well as for students learning Spanish as a foreign language. Included are lesson plans and activities for use with or without a computer.

Lesson Ideas Para La Clase: From TeachSpanish.Com, includes lesson ideas (K-12), Spanish-speaking country information, a Teacher Job Search, hundreds of links to teacher resources, teacher Web sites, student hot spots, Latin/Spanish music sites, school and study abroad, and a teacher and student discussion board.

TeachSpanish.com: Provides a page of Lesson Ideas for the classroom, with new plans posted regularly and past plans easily accessed through an archive.

'Más arriba' Home Page: An electronic workbook designed to accompany the second edition of Arriba! Communicacién y cultura (Prentice Hall). The exercise material of Más arriba can be adapted for use with other core textbooks.

Tecla: Texts for Learners and Teachers of Spanish: Tecla, an electronic magazine for learners and teachers of Spanish, is edited by the Consejeria de Educación en Reino Unido e Irlanda. It appears weekly on the Web during the school year and consists of short readings followed by comprehension exercises. Archives and a search function are also provided.
